Trivia about the song Move Away by Culture Club

On which albums was the song “Move Away” released by Culture Club?
Culture Club released the song on the albums “From Luxury To Heartache” in 1986, “The Greatest Moments” in 1998, “Greatest Moments” in 2002, and “Live At Wembley - World Tour 2016” in 2017.
Who composed the song “Move Away” by Culture Club?
The song “Move Away” by Culture Club was composed by Jon Moss and Roy Hay.
